Cell-Mediated Immunity
An immune response that does not involve antibodies but rather the activation of phagocytes, antigen-specific cytotoxic T-lymphocytes, and the release of various cytokines in response to an antigen.
T Lymphocytes
A type of white blood cell crucial for the immune system's response to infected or cancerous cells.
